引言: 在Python编程中,函数和模块是重要的概念,它们有助于组织和重用代码。在本博客中,我们将深入探讨如何创建和使用函数,以及如何导入和使用模块,以提高代码的可维护性和可重用性。
章节1:函数的基础 在这个章节中,我们将介绍Python函数的基础知识,包括如何声明函数、传递参数、返回值以及如何调用函数。我们将创建一个简单的函数示例。
# 创建一个简单的函数
def greet(name):
return f"Hello, {name}!"
# 调用函数
message = greet("Alice")
print(message)
章节2:函数参数 这一部分将进一步探讨函数参数的不同类型,包括位置参数、默认参数和关键字参数。我们将示范如何定义和使用这些参数。
# 默认参数示例
def greet(name, greeting="Hello"):
return f"{greeting}, {name}!"
message = greet("Bob")
print(message)
章节3:匿名函数(Lambda函数) 在这个章节,我们将介绍匿名函数,也称为lambda函数。我们将解释何时使用lambda函数以及如何定义它们。
# Lambda函数示例
add = lambda x, y: x + y
result = add(3, 5)
print(result)
章节4:模块的概念 这一部分将介绍Python模块的概念,以及为什么使用模块可以组织和管理代码。我们还将创建一个自定义模块并导入它。
# 创建自定义模块 example_module.py
# example_module.py 文件内容
# def greet(name):
# return f"Hello, {name}!"
# 导入模块并使用函数
import example_module
message = example_module.greet("Eve")
print(message)
章节5:标准库模块 在这个章节,我们将介绍Python标准库中的一些常用模块,例如math、random和datetime。我们将演示如何导入这些模块并使用它们的功能。
# 导入标准库模块并使用
import math
sqrt_result = math.sqrt(25)
print(sqrt_result)
结论: 函数和模块是Python编程的重要组成部分,它们有助于提高代码的可读性和可维护性,以及实现代码重用。希望这篇博客帮助你理解如何创建和使用函数,以及如何导入和使用模块。
附录: 你可以在这里提供一些额外的资源,如Python官方文档链接、在线教程等,以帮助读者进一步学习Python中的函数和模块。
在编写代码示例时,确保代码清晰、注释详细,以便读者更好地理解函数和模块的概念。这将有助于初学者更好地掌握Python编程的这一方面。